Is a thyroid a thyroxine?

The thyroid is a gland situated in the neck area that secretes hormones. Thyroxin is a hormone that is released by the thyroid gland, along with iodothyronin and calcitonin.

Which glands of the endocrine system would be most seriously and immediately affected by an atomic blast?

Because an atomic blast creates radioactive iodine, the gland most immediately effected after an atomic blast would be the thyroid gland.

What is the definition of excision of the thyroid gland?

Excision means surgical removal, so excision of the thyroid gland, or thyroidectomy, is surgical removal of all or part of the thyroid.
